Which ECO Window Systems Models This Applies To

ECO Window Systems manufactures several sliding door and hinged door lines, and the installation hardware differs between them. The two most common series in Delray Beach homes are the ECO 9000 sliding glass door and the ECO 7000 hinged terrace door. The 9000 uses a stainless roller carriage with a 1-1/4 inch wheel diameter, while the 7000 hinges are a three-knuckle butt hinge with a 4 inch leaf that matches an 85 pound door weight rating. If you have the original paperwork, the series number is stamped on a silver label inside the door frame near the bottom corner. If that label is gone (common after a decade of Florida sun and salt air), a technician can identify the series from the roller or hinge profile in under five minutes.

Here’s the compatibility gotcha worth knowing: ECO changed its roller housing dimensions slightly in 2016. Pre-2016 9000-series doors take a 7/8 inch wide roller housing, and the newer doors take a 1 inch housing. They look nearly identical on a workbench, and we have seen homeowners order the wrong one online only to find it will not seat. We carry both on the truck, along with OEM ECO components and a quality aftermarket line for discontinued hardware. Signs Your ECO Window Systems Door Installation Is Failing

  • The door scrapes the track or jamb when you open it. The roller wheels on a 9000-series slider have worn flat on one side, or a hinge on a 7000-series door has pulled slightly out of true. Left alone, the door will wear a groove in the track that costs more to fix than the roller replacement would have.
  • You have to lift the door slightly to get it to latch. This is classic roller wear, especially on sliding doors. In Delray Beach we see this most in the wet months of June through October, when humidity makes any misalignment more obvious because the door swells just enough to bind.
  • The handle turns but the latch does not engage the strike plate. The strike plate screws have loosened, or the plate itself has shifted. This is a five-minute fix if caught early, but if the door has been slammed against a misaligned plate for months, the latch mechanism itself needs replacement.
  • You hear a grinding or rattling sound when the door moves. The roller bearings are failing, or the hinge pin has begun to wear. FL humidity accelerates metal wear, particularly on east-facing doors that catch the morning marine layer.
  • The door sits visibly out of square in the frame. The rough opening has shifted (common in older Delray Beach homes on sandy soil), or the original installation was never shimmed correctly. This is an installation issue, not a product defect, and it will not fix itself.

Replacement Cost & What’s Included

For a typical ECO door hardware replacement in Delray Beach, expect to pay $220 to $480 installed, depending on which component failed and which ECO series you have. Here’s the breakdown:

  • Roller replacement (9000-series slider): $180 to $260, including both rollers and a track cleaning with adjustment.
  • Hinge replacement (7000-series hinged door): $220 to $340, including all three hinges, re-shimming, and square adjustment.
  • Strike plate and latch rework: $120 to $180, including a new plate, longer screws, and latch alignment.
  • Full door reinstallation (remove, re-shim, reset): $380 to $480, including new shims, seal replacement, and hardware adjustment.

DIY or Call Us?

You can safely do two things yourself: tighten the screws on a loose strike plate, and clean the track on a sliding door with a dry cloth. Both are worthwhile and free. Beyond that, we recommend calling a professional. ECO roller and hinge replacement requires pulling a heavy glass door panel off its track or out of its frame, and if that panel drops, you are not looking at a $200 hardware fix anymore, you are looking at a $1,000-plus glass replacement. Sliding door panels weigh 120 to 160 pounds, and hinged terrace doors weigh upward of 85 pounds. We have the right tools, the right parts, and two technicians on site when a panel has to come out.
